Description

This Bill of Sale of Automobile contains the following information: the make/model of the car, VIN number and other information. Seller guarantees that the property is his/her own and is free of all claims and offsets of any kind. The form also contains the Odometer Disclosure Statement required by Federal Law and State Law, where applicable, which must be signed in the presence of a notary public.

An odometer disclosure statement typically includes sections for the vehicle's make, model, year, and the current mileage at the time of sale. It may also require signatures from both the seller and buyer for validation. The responsibility for filling out the odometer disclosure statement lies with the seller. By providing accurate mileage, the seller safeguards themselves from legal implications while ensuring the buyer has clear information about the vehicle.
